Seongdong-gu, Seoul (Mayor Jung Won-oh) announced that it will newly launch a ‘Record Information Service’ for district administrative history records to share the rich local history with residents.


The ‘District Administrative History Records Record Information Service’ is an information provision service that digitizes and provides the rich history of Seongdong-gu so that anyone can easily understand the changes in Seongdong-gu, marking the 80th anniversary since the establishment of Seongdong-gu with the implementation of the district system in 1943. It consists of ‘Archive Collected Records’ and ‘Photo Record Contents.’


First, the ‘Archive Collected Records’ include historically valuable materials such as the Gazette of the Governor-General of Korea related to the district’s first launch and the Gazette of the Seoul Special City established by the US military government after liberation, playing an important role in deeply understanding the development process of Seongdong-gu.


Various materials collected from residents are also included. In particular, cadastral maps surveyed in 1921 and 1926 collected from residents of Oksu-dong clearly show the historical changes in the topography of Seongdong-gu connected to daily life.


The ‘Photo Record Contents’ contain various photos that visually show the changes in Seongdong-gu at a glance. In addition to detailed descriptions of preliminary investigations and research results on the collected photo materials, information on key figures such as former Seoul mayors and Seongdong-gu mayors is also reflected, allowing a vivid understanding of the historical context of Seongdong-gu.
